1. Define Your Goals

Before diving into creating your social media campaign, it’s essential to define your goals. Are you looking to build awareness for your film, drive ticket sales, attract investors, or engage with fans? Once you have a clear understanding of what you want to achieve, you can tailor your social media strategy accordingly.

2. Know Your Audience

Understanding your target audience is crucial for the success of your social media campaign. Take the time to research demographics, interests, and behaviors of your ideal viewers. This information will help you create content that resonates with your audience and drives engagement.

3. Create Compelling Content

Creating compelling content is key to capturing the attention of your audience. Post behind-the-scenes photos and videos, exclusive interviews with cast members, teaser trailers, and interactive polls to keep your followers engaged and excited about your film.

4. Utilize Influencers

Collaborating with influencers can help expand the reach of your social media campaign. Identify influencers in your niche with a large following and engage them in promoting your film. Whether it’s through sponsored posts, giveaways, or exclusive content, influencers can help amplify your message and attract new followers.

5. Engage with Your Audience

Engaging with your audience is essential for building a loyal fan base. Respond to comments, messages, and mentions promptly, and create opportunities for fans to interact with each other. Hosting live Q&A sessions, contests, and polls can also help boost engagement and generate buzz for your film.

6. Leverage Paid Advertising

Paid advertising can help amplify your social media campaign and reach a broader audience. Consider running targeted ads on platforms like Facebook and Instagram to promote your film trailer, ticket sales, and exclusive content. Set a budget, define your target audience, and monitor the performance of your ads to ensure maximum ROI.

7. Measure Your Results

Tracking the success of your social media campaign is crucial for future planning and optimization. Monitor key metrics such as engagement rate, reach, impressions, and conversion rates to evaluate the effectiveness of your strategy. Use analytics tools provided by social media platforms to gain insights into what’s working and what needs to be adjusted.

8. Stay Consistent

Consistency is key to maintaining momentum and keeping your audience engaged. Post regularly on your social media channels, adhere to a content calendar, and maintain a cohesive brand image across all platforms. By staying consistent, you can build trust with your audience and keep them excited about your film.

FAQs

Q: How far in advance should I start planning my social media campaign for a film?
A: It’s recommended to start planning your social media campaign at least 3-6 months before the film’s release date to build anticipation and engage with your audience.

Q: How can I measure the success of my social media campaign?
A: You can measure the success of your social media campaign by tracking key metrics such as engagement rate, reach, impressions, and conversion rates. Utilize analytics tools provided by social media platforms to gain insights into your campaign’s performance.

Q: Should I focus on a specific social media platform for my film campaign?
A: It’s essential to have a presence on all major social media platforms to reach a broader audience. Tailor your content to fit the platform and engage with your audience effectively across all channels.
